Exterior view: view in multi-storey car park looking towards the cinema building. One of two buildings built as an entertainment complex opposite the Crucible Theatre on Arundel Gate on Arundel Gate. One, adjacent to The Adsetts Centre and now the Odeon Cinema, originally had a night club at this level and two cinemas on the floor below. The further block opened as a dance hall and conference suite with a car park and shops below that on Pond Street. Stairs link the Transport Interchangen at Pond Street with the car parks, the entertainment complex and Arundel Gate.
